What to expect at this price

Budget boards trade premium materials for value. You'll get plastic cases (not aluminum), pre-lubed switches that are "good enough," and RGB that some people love and others disable immediately. What you won't sacrifice: actual mechanical switches and, on several models, hot-swap sockets.
